Come installare il controller Unifi su Raspberry Pi 4

Come installare il controller Unifi su Raspberry Pi 4
Per gestire i tuoi dispositivi di rete unifi, dovrai avere un dispositivo unifi controller come Macchina da sogno, Dream Machine Pro, Cloud Key Gen 2, O Cloud Key Gen 2 Plus. Puoi anche installare Applicazione di rete unifi sul tuo Raspberry Pi 4 per trasformarlo in un Controller unifi e gestisci tutti i tuoi dispositivi unifi. Se vuoi solo eseguire alcuni dispositivi unifi, un Raspberry Pi 4 dovrebbe essere sufficiente per te.

In questo articolo, ti mostrerò come installare Applicazione di rete unifi Su un Raspberry Pi 4 con sistema operativo Raspberry Pi (32 bit) installato. In questo modo, puoi gestire i tuoi dispositivi di rete unifi senza acquistare un controller Unifi da Ubiquiti. Quindi iniziamo.

Sommario:

  1. Mantenere tutto aggiornato
  2. Installazione di OpenJDK 8
  3. Installazione di MongoDB
  4. Installazione dell'applicazione di rete unifi
  5. Accesso all'applicazione di rete unifi
  6. Conclusione
  7. Riferimenti

Mantenere tutto aggiornato:

Prima di installare l'applicazione di rete unifi sul tuo Raspberry Pi 4 eseguendo il sistema operativo Raspberry Pi (32 bit), è una buona idea aggiornare tutti i pacchetti esistenti.

Innanzitutto, aggiorna la cache del repository del pacchetto APT con il seguente comando:

$ sudo apt update

Come puoi vedere, gli aggiornamenti sono disponibili per 3 pacchetti.

Per aggiornare tutti i pacchetti disponibili, eseguire il seguente comando:

$ sudo apt fullupgrade

Per confermare gli aggiornamenti, premere Y e poi premere .

Gli aggiornamenti vengono installati. A seconda di quanti pacchetti vengono aggiornati, potrebbe richiedere del tempo.

A questo punto, tutti gli aggiornamenti dovrebbero essere installati.

Per avere effetto le modifiche, riavviare il tuo Raspberry Pi 4 come segue:

$ sudo riavvia

Installazione di OpenJDK 8:

Applicazione di rete unifi Dipende da Java 8. Quindi, devi avere Oracle JDK 8 o OpenJDK 8 installato sul tuo sistema operativo Raspberry Pi affinché l'applicazione di rete Unifi funzioni.

È possibile installare OpenJDK 8 dal repository di pacchetti ufficiali del sistema operativo Raspberry Pi come segue:

$ sudo APT Installa OpenJDK-8-JDK

Per confermare l'installazione, premere Y e poi premere .

Tutti i pacchetti richiesti vengono scaricati. Ci vorrà un po 'di tempo per completare.

Vengono installati tutti i pacchetti richiesti. Potrebbe volerci un po 'di tempo per completare.

A questo punto, OpenJDK 8 dovrebbe essere installato.

Una volta installato OpenJDK 8, è possibile eseguire i seguenti comandi per verificare se JDK 8 funziona.

$ java -version
$ javac -version

Installazione di MongoDB:

Applicazione di rete unifi richiede anche che MongoDB funzioni. Ma il problema è che l'ultima versione di Raspberry Pi OS (basata su Debian 11 Bullseye) non ha MongoDB disponibile nel repository di pacchetti ufficiali. Fortunatamente, è disponibile nel repository di pacchetti ufficiali di una versione precedente di Raspberry Pi OS (basato su Debian 10 Buster). È possibile aggiungere il repository di pacchetti ufficiali del vecchio sistema operativo Raspberry Pi (basato su Debian 10 Buster) e installare MongoDB da lì.

Per aggiungere il repository del pacchetto ufficiale del vecchio sistema operativo Raspberry Pi (basato su Debian 10 Buster), eseguire il seguente comando:

$ echo "deb http: // archivio.Raspbian.Org/Raspbian Buster Pronimento principale RPI non libero "| sudo tee/etc/apt/fonti.elenco.d/raspbian-archive.elenco

Aggiorna la cache del repository del pacchetto APT per le modifiche per avere effetto.

$ sudo apt update

Per installare MongoDB, eseguire il seguente comando:

$ sudo APT Installa MongoDB

Per confermare l'installazione, premere Y e poi premere .

Tutti i pacchetti richiesti vengono scaricati. Ci vorrà un po 'di tempo per completare.

Vengono installati tutti i pacchetti richiesti. Ci vorrà un po 'di tempo per completare.

A questo punto, MongoDB dovrebbe essere installato.

Una volta installato MongoDB, assicurati che il MongodB Il servizio è corsa con il seguente comando:

$ sudo systemctl status mongodb.servizio

Se la MongodB Il servizio non è in esecuzione, puoi avviarlo con il seguente comando:

$ sudo systemctl avvia mongodb.servizio

Installazione dell'applicazione di rete unifi:

Applicazione di rete unifi non è disponibile nel repository pacchetti ufficiali di Raspberry OS. Dovrai aggiungere il repository di pacchetti unifi ufficiali e installarlo da lì.

Innanzitutto, installa tutti i pacchetti richiesti con il seguente comando:

$ sudo apt install-certificates apt-transport-https gnupg

Per confermare l'installazione, premere Y e poi premere .

Tutti i pacchetti richiesti devono essere installati.

Esegui il comando seguente per scaricare e installare il tasto GPG unifi sul sistema operativo Raspberry Pi:

$ sudo wget -o/etc/apt/fidato.gpg.d/unifi-repo.gpg https: // dl.UI.com/unifi/unifi-repo.gpg

Esegui il seguente comando per aggiungere il repository UNIFI ufficiale sul sistema operativo Raspberry Pi:

$ echo 'deb https: // www.UI.com/downloads/unifi/debian stabile ubiquiti '| sudo tee/etc/apt/fonti.elenco.d/100-ubnt-unifi.elenco

Per avere effetto sulle modifiche, aggiorna la cache del repository del pacchetto APT con il seguente comando:

$ sudo apt update

Per installare l'applicazione di rete unifi, eseguire il comando seguente:

$ sudo apt install unifi

Per confermare l'installazione, premere Y e poi premere .

Tutti i pacchetti richiesti vengono scaricati. Ci vorrà un po 'di tempo per completare.

Vengono installati tutti i pacchetti richiesti. Ci vorrà un po 'di tempo per completare.

A questo punto, il Applicazione di rete unifi dovrebbe essere installato.

Una volta installata l'applicazione di rete unifi, assicurarsi che il Unifi Il servizio è corsa con il seguente comando:

$ sudo systemctl status unifi.servizio

Se la Unifi Il servizio non è in esecuzione, puoi avviarlo con il seguente comando:

$ sudo systemctl avvia unifi.servizio

Accesso all'applicazione di rete unifi:

Per accedere all'applicazione di rete unifi, è necessario conoscere l'indirizzo IP di Raspberry Pi 4.

Per trovare l'indirizzo IP del tuo Raspberry Pi 4, eseguire il seguente comando:

$ hostname -i

L'indirizzo IP del tuo Raspberry Pi 4 verrà stampato sul terminale.

Nel mio caso, l'indirizzo IP è 192.168.0.107. Sarà diverso per te. Quindi, assicurati di sostituirlo con il tuo da ora in poi.

Per accedere all'applicazione di rete unifi, visitare l'URL https: // 192.168.0.107: 8443 dal tuo browser Web preferito.

Vedrai il seguente avvertimento. Clicca su Avanzate.

NOTA: Assicurati di sostituire l'indirizzo IP 192.168.0.107 con il tuo.

Clicca su Procedere al 192.168.0.107 (non sicuro) come contrassegnato nello screenshot seguente.

Dovresti vedere la procedura guidata di configurazione per la prima volta dell'applicazione di rete unifi.

Digita un nome per l'applicazione di rete unifi, controlla il Selezionando questo, si accetta l'accordo di licenza per l'utente finale e i termini di servizio Casella di controllo e fare clic su Prossimo.

Digita il nome utente di accesso e la password del tuo account Unifi e fare clic su Prossimo.

NOTA: Se non hai un account unifi, puoi crearne uno da https: // account.UI.com/.

Clicca su Prossimo.

Tutti i dispositivi unifi che hai a disposizione sulla rete dovrebbero essere elencati.

Controlla quelli che si desidera gestire con l'applicazione di rete unifi e fare clic su Prossimo.

Se hai punti di accesso WiFi ubiquiti, ti verrà chiesto di configurarli.

Digita il nome WiFi desiderato e la password WiFi1.

Se il tuo punto di accesso supporta 2 bande GHz e 5 GHz, puoi combinarle in un nome di rete WiFi. In questo modo, i tuoi clienti WiFi (laptop, tablet, telefoni, ecc.) può selezionare automaticamente la banda WiFi supportata a seconda delle funzionalità hardware dei client quando si connettono al punto di accesso WiFi. Per abilitare questa funzione, attiva Combina i nomi di rete WiFi da 2 GHz e 5 GHz in uno2, come mostrato di seguito.

Una volta che hai finito, fai clic su Prossimo.

Seleziona il tuo Paese o territorio1 E Fuso orario2.

Una volta che hai finito, rivedi la configurazione e assicurati che vada tutto bene. Quindi, fare clic su Fine.

L'applicazione di rete unifi configurerà automaticamente i dispositivi ubiquiti selezionati. Ci vorrà un po 'di tempo per completare.

Una volta configurati tutti i dispositivi, è necessario vedere la dashboard delle applicazioni di rete unifi. Da qui puoi monitorare e configurare i tuoi dispositivi ubiquiti.

Conclusione:

Questo articolo mostra come installare il Applicazione di rete unifi Su un Raspberry Pi 4 con sistema operativo Raspberry Pi (32 bit) installato. Ti ho anche mostrato come accedere all'applicazione di rete unifi da un browser Web e fare la configurazione iniziale.

Riferimenti:

  1. https: // www.UI.com/download/unifi/default/default/unifi-network-application-7025-debianubuntu-linux-and-unifi-cloud-key
  2. https: // community.UI.com/versioni/unifi-network-applicazione-7-0-25/3344c362-7da5-4ecd-a403-3b47520e3c01
  3. https: // community.UI.com/Domande/Unifi-Installation-Scripts-Or-Unifi-Easy-Update-Script-Or-Unifi-Lets-Encrypt-Or-Unifi-Easy-Eencrypt-/CCBC7530-DD61-40A7-82EC-22B17F027776
  4. https: // community.UI.Com/Domande/passo-passo-tutorial-guide-raspberry-pi-with-unfi-controller-and-pi-hole-from-scratch-headless/E8A24143-bfb8-4a61-973d-0b5532010101dc